The action of making the core operating environment accessible within a specialized troubleshooting environment for Android devices is a critical step in various maintenance and repair procedures. This involves establishing a connection to the fundamental file structure that governs device operation while the device is operating in a recovery mode, a state distinct from its normal operational mode. As an example, should the operating system become corrupted or inaccessible, this process allows for modifications, backups, or reinstalls of system software without fully booting the primary OS.
The significance of this procedure stems from its ability to provide a pathway for resolving serious software issues that would otherwise render the device unusable. Benefits include the potential to restore a malfunctioning system to a functional state, perform advanced data backups beyond the capabilities of standard user interfaces, and install custom operating systems or modifications. Historically, this capability emerged as a vital tool for both end-users seeking to troubleshoot their own devices and for professional repair technicians requiring in-depth system access.
Understanding how to correctly execute this system access through the recovery environment is paramount for any user aiming to perform advanced troubleshooting or modifications. The following sections will explore the specific methods and tools used to achieve this, while also outlining potential risks and cautionary measures to observe during the process.
1. System Partition Access
System partition access constitutes a fundamental step within the overall procedure of accessing the core operational files via the recovery mode on Android devices. The ability to interact with this partition is directly dependent on whether the system partition is successfully mounted. Without mounting the system partition, any attempt to read, write, or modify essential operating system files will be unsuccessful. A practical example is the need to replace a corrupted system file to restore device functionality. This replacement is only possible if the system partition is accessible, hence mounted, within the recovery environment. Failure to mount the system partition effectively prevents any substantive repair or customization efforts within the recovery environment.
The consequences of not being able to properly access the system partition during recovery can lead to a device remaining in a non-bootable state. For instance, if a user attempts to flash a custom ROM without first mounting the system partition, the installation process will fail, potentially leaving the device in a partially operational or completely unresponsive state. Moreover, procedures like creating a full system backup through recovery also require successful system partition access. The backup process needs to read the entire contents of the system partition to create a comprehensive image. Without it, the resulting backup would be incomplete and useless for restoring the device to its original state.
In summary, the establishment of system partition access is indispensable for effective utilization of the recovery environment’s capabilities. Challenges encountered when mounting the system partition can often be traced back to issues with the recovery software itself, device drivers, or underlying file system errors. An awareness of these potential obstacles, combined with meticulous execution of the mounting procedure, is critical for achieving the desired outcomes when working within the recovery environment. The procedure itself is the key that unlocks Android systems’ potential repair, backup, or customization capabilities.
2. Recovery Environment Command
The act of mounting the system partition within an Android recovery environment is fundamentally initiated and controlled through specific commands executed within that environment. These commands serve as the direct interface between the user (or automated script) and the underlying file system, dictating how the system partition is accessed and manipulated. The absence of a correctly formatted and executed command renders the system partition inaccessible. An example of such a command might be `mount /system`, which explicitly instructs the system to make the system partition available for read and write operations. Without this command, attempting to modify system files or install updates would be impossible.
The effectiveness of a “Recovery Environment Command” in achieving the mount process is contingent upon several factors, including the specific recovery software in use (e.g., TWRP, ClockworkMod), the device’s bootloader status, and any existing file system errors. For example, if the device’s bootloader is locked, additional steps, such as unlocking the bootloader, may be required before a “mount /system” command can be successfully executed. Furthermore, some custom recoveries offer graphical interfaces that abstract away the direct command-line interaction, presenting users with mount options through a menu. However, even in these cases, a command analogous to “mount /system” is being executed in the background. Correct command use is also crucial to prevent data corruption; for instance, inappropriately forcing a mount on a damaged partition could exacerbate existing issues.
In conclusion, “Recovery Environment Command” forms the indispensable link to successful system partition access during Android recovery procedures. Its precise syntax, execution context, and dependencies on the device’s state all contribute to the overall outcome. Understanding this relationship is pivotal for effective troubleshooting, system maintenance, and advanced customization endeavors. Incorrect command usage, or ignorance of its dependencies, can lead to device instability or data loss, highlighting the necessity for thorough knowledge and cautious execution.
3. Data Modification Enablement
The capacity to alter data within the system partition is fundamentally contingent upon the successful execution of accessing the system partition using a recovery mode. Only when the system partition is accessible can data modification operations be performed. The significance of data modification enablement lies in its pivotal role in repairing corrupted systems, installing custom ROMs, and performing advanced troubleshooting procedures.
-
Read/Write Permissions
The establishment of read/write permissions is a prerequisite for any data modification. Once the system partition is mounted, the recovery environment must grant the necessary permissions to allow for writing changes to the system files. Without write access, attempts to modify or replace system files will fail. As an example, installing a custom kernel requires writing new files to the `/boot` directory within the system partition; this is impossible without the appropriate permissions.
-
System File Replacement
A primary application of data modification enablement is the ability to replace corrupted or outdated system files. If a critical system library becomes corrupted, it can prevent the device from booting or functioning correctly. By mounting the system partition and enabling data modification, the corrupted file can be replaced with a clean copy, potentially restoring the device to a functional state. A real-world instance would be replacing a faulty `libandroid_runtime.so` file, a core component of the Android runtime environment.
-
Custom ROM Installation
The installation of custom ROMs relies heavily on the ability to modify the system partition. Custom ROMs often include modified versions of the operating system, including the kernel, system apps, and frameworks. Installing a custom ROM requires writing these modified files to the system partition, effectively replacing the existing operating system with the new one. This complete system overhaul would be impossible without data modification enablement within the recovery environment.
-
Advanced Troubleshooting
Accessing and modifying data provides avenues for advanced troubleshooting not available through standard user interfaces. For instance, if a device is stuck in a boot loop, it might be necessary to modify the `build.prop` file within the system partition to disable certain system services that are causing the issue. Another scenario could involve modifying system settings directly to bypass security measures or reset device configurations that are otherwise inaccessible.
In conclusion, data modification enablement is an essential component of system-level operations performed via the recovery environment. Its successful implementation hinges on the initial mounting of the system partition, enabling read/write permissions, and understanding the potential consequences of modifying critical system files. These elements are interdependent and collectively dictate the user’s capacity to perform repairs, customizations, and advanced troubleshooting procedures within the system files.
4. File System Integrity
The procedure of accessing the system partition for Android devices through recovery mode holds a critical interdependency with the file system integrity of that partition. The mounting process itself is predicated on the assumption that the underlying file system structure is intact and logically consistent. Any pre-existing corruption or errors within the file system can directly impede the mounting process, potentially rendering the partition inaccessible. Conversely, improper handling during or after mounting can introduce new errors, thereby compromising the integrity of the system. For instance, abruptly interrupting a write operation or improperly unmounting the system partition can lead to inconsistencies and data loss. In practical terms, if a device is abruptly powered off during a system update initiated from recovery mode, the resulting file system corruption can prevent subsequent mounting attempts.
The importance of maintaining file system integrity throughout the mounting process extends beyond mere accessibility. Modifications performed on a corrupted file system are inherently unreliable. Installing a custom ROM on a damaged system partition, for example, may lead to unpredictable behavior, instability, or complete device failure. Furthermore, even if the mounting process appears successful, hidden errors within the file system can surface later, causing unexpected crashes or data loss. Therefore, before attempting to mount the system partition, it is advisable to perform a file system check to identify and correct any existing errors. Tools like `e2fsck` (for ext4 file systems commonly used in Android) can be employed via the recovery environment to diagnose and repair such issues.
In conclusion, the relationship between file system integrity and system partition access in Android recovery mode is reciprocal and crucial. Maintaining the integrity of the file system is essential for ensuring successful mounting and reliable operation. Failure to address potential file system issues before or during the mounting process can lead to significant problems, ranging from data loss to complete device unresponsiveness. A thorough understanding of this interplay is therefore indispensable for anyone undertaking system-level operations on Android devices. While this can restore systems it can corrupt ones too so care must be taken.
5. Potential System Corruption
System partition modification through recovery mode, while enabling powerful repair and customization options, carries the inherent risk of corrupting the operating system. This risk stems from the low-level access granted during the mounting process, combined with the potential for user error or unforeseen software conflicts. The consequences of system corruption can range from minor performance issues to complete device unbootability.
-
Incorrect File Modification
The direct modification of system files, such as binaries, libraries, or configuration files, represents a significant source of potential corruption. Even a minor error in editing or replacing these files can render the system unstable or inoperable. For example, a corrupted `build.prop` file can lead to a boot loop, while a damaged system library may cause application crashes. The complexity of the system partition and the interdependence of its components amplify the risk of inadvertent damage during manual modification.
-
Incompatible Flashing Procedures
Installing custom ROMs, kernels, or other system modifications requires flashing pre-built image files onto the system partition. If these files are incompatible with the device’s hardware or software configuration, the flashing process can result in system corruption. A mismatched kernel, for instance, may cause kernel panics, while an improperly formatted system image may overwrite critical bootloader data. Careful verification of compatibility is essential to mitigate this risk.
-
Interrupted Write Operations
Any interruption to a write operation during the mounting process can lead to data corruption. If the device loses power, encounters a hardware fault, or experiences a software error while writing data to the system partition, the affected files may become incomplete or inconsistent. This can result in a partially installed system update, a corrupted application database, or a damaged file system. Uninterruptible Power Supplies (UPS) help mitigate this risk by maintaining power during write operations.
-
File System Errors
Pre-existing errors within the system partition’s file system can be exacerbated during the mounting and modification process. Attempting to write data to a sector containing errors may result in further corruption or even file system-wide damage. It is recommended to perform a file system check using tools like `e2fsck` within the recovery environment before initiating any modifications. Addressing these errors proactively can reduce the likelihood of severe system corruption.
The potential for system corruption underscores the need for caution and a thorough understanding of the risks involved when engaging with system partition modifications via recovery mode. While the ability to repair and customize the operating system is powerful, it should be approached with appropriate safeguards and a clear understanding of the potential consequences. Always back up your systems before mounting the file system. If the corruption is too severe, then the Android system is unbootable.
6. Backup Creation Capability
The ability to create comprehensive system backups is intrinsically linked to the successful mounting of the Android system partition within the recovery environment. System backups provide a safeguard against unintended data loss or system instability resulting from modifications or errors during advanced operations. A correctly mounted system partition is a prerequisite for the creation of a reliable and restorable backup.
-
Complete System Image Acquisition
The mounting of the system partition provides access to all the core files and directories necessary to create a full system image. A complete backup necessitates copying the entire contents of the system partition, including the operating system, installed applications, and system configurations. Without access to the mounted system partition, only partial or incomplete backups can be generated, limiting their utility in full system restoration scenarios.
-
Data Consistency and Integrity
The mounting process, when executed correctly, ensures a consistent snapshot of the file system is available for backup. If the system partition is not cleanly mounted, ongoing write operations or file system inconsistencies may be captured in the backup, leading to restoration failures. Verification of file system integrity prior to and during the backup creation process is crucial for ensuring the reliability of the backup image. Any corruption should be repaired and only systems in a working state should be backed up.
-
File System-Level Access
A mounted system partition enables file system-level access, allowing specialized backup tools to efficiently read and copy the system data. This access is typically required by utilities that create image-based backups, where the entire partition is duplicated block by block. File system-level backup methods offer faster and more complete restoration capabilities compared to application-level backups.
-
Restoration Point Creation
The system partition is mounted to allow restoration point creation before modifications. Restoration points let the systems be reset back to the state before changes were made, letting the user test the system without risking damage to the old systems. After the testing phase and changes are working, the restoration points can be deleted to save system memory.
In summary, the connection between “Backup Creation Capability” and “mount system android recovery” is fundamental. Mounting the system partition provides the necessary access and control to create reliable backups that can be used to restore a device to a known-good state. This capability is indispensable for users performing advanced modifications or troubleshooting procedures within the Android recovery environment, enabling them to experiment with confidence, knowing that a failsafe mechanism is in place.
7. Custom ROM Installation
The process of installing custom ROMs on Android devices is inherently reliant on gaining access to the device’s system partition. This access is typically achieved by utilizing a custom recovery environment, wherein the system partition must be successfully mounted for write operations to occur. Without the ability to mount the system partition, the installation of a custom ROM is impossible, as the new operating system files cannot be written to the device’s storage.
-
System Partition Overwrite
The fundamental action of installing a custom ROM involves overwriting the existing operating system files on the system partition with the new ROM’s files. This requires direct read/write access, which is only possible when the system partition is properly mounted in the custom recovery environment. For example, flashing a custom ROM through TWRP recovery necessitates that the system partition be mounted to allow the writing of the new system image. Failure to mount the partition will result in an incomplete or failed installation process, leaving the device potentially unbootable.
-
Bootloader Unlocking Requirement
While the system partition mount enables the modification of the system files, a pre-requisite is often the unlocking of the device’s bootloader. The bootloader is a security mechanism that restricts unauthorized modifications to the system partition. Most custom ROM installation guides emphasize unlocking the bootloader before attempting to flash the custom ROM, as a locked bootloader will prevent the custom recovery from successfully mounting the system partition for write operations. This highlights the tiered security model of Android, wherein both the bootloader and the system partition mount contribute to overall system integrity.
-
Partition Formatting Importance
Before installing a custom ROM, formatting the system partition is often recommended. Formatting erases all existing data, ensuring a clean slate for the new ROM installation. This requires the system partition to be mounted in order to carry out the formatting operation. If the system partition cannot be mounted, formatting is impossible, potentially leading to compatibility issues between the old and new systems, as residual files from the previous ROM can conflict with the new one. Therefore, mounting the system partition is essential for both formatting and writing the new ROM files.
-
Kernel Integration and Compatibility
Custom ROMs frequently include a custom kernel, which is the core of the operating system. The installation of this kernel also requires write access to the system partition, typically within the `/boot` directory. If the system partition is not mounted, the custom kernel cannot be written, resulting in the device failing to boot or experiencing severe instability. The kernel’s direct interaction with the hardware necessitates a successful installation process, making the mounting of the system partition critical for the ROM’s overall functionality and hardware support.
In conclusion, the relationship between custom ROM installation and system partition accessibility through mounting is interdependent. The mount operation is the gatekeeper, allowing for the necessary modifications to take place. From formatting the partition to writing the new system files and kernel, each step in the custom ROM installation process relies on the system partition being successfully mounted within the recovery environment. Without it, the process cannot proceed, emphasizing its central role in Android system modification.
Frequently Asked Questions
The following questions address common concerns and misconceptions regarding the procedure of accessing the Android system partition through recovery mode.
Question 1: What is the primary purpose of system partition access?
The main function is to allow the user to modify, repair, or backup the device operating system. This permits installing custom ROMs, restoring corrupted files, or creating a full system image, typically for safeguarding against potential data loss during other advanced procedures. The goal is often maintenance of the android system.
Question 2: What potential risks are involved?
Incorrect procedures can damage the system partition, which potentially renders the device inoperable. Modifying system files without proper knowledge can introduce instabilities or cause boot failures. Always take a backup of your system before modifying it, to prevent losing data.
Question 3: What tools are commonly used to perform such access?
Custom recovery environments such as TWRP (Team Win Recovery Project) are frequently used. These recoveries offer a user interface, or a command-line interface, to mount the system partition and to manage files. You should always be careful when using custom environments.
Question 4: Does accessing the system partition void the device warranty?
Modifying the system partition may void the device warranty, as it involves alterations beyond the manufacturer’s intended use. It’s advisable to review the device warranty terms before proceeding, to prevent losing benefits of warranties. Review the warranty policy document.
Question 5: Can the Android operating system be updated through this process?
Yes, if a compatible update package is obtained, the system partition access allows for the installation of new operating system versions or patches. This method is frequently employed to install custom ROMs or manually update to versions not officially released by the manufacturer. Check compatibility before installing. You can check the manufacturer documentation and compare it against the new version.
Question 6: Is unlocking the bootloader always required?
Unlocking the bootloader is often a prerequisite. Manufacturers frequently lock bootloaders to prevent unauthorized system modifications. Unlocking it can enable custom recoveries to be installed, which is necessary for the system partition to be successfully mounted and modifications to occur. Some devices require this to proceed.
Accurate system partition access requires awareness, skill, and the right tools. Always consider the dangers and possible ramifications before proceeding.
The following section will describe different troubleshooting techniques.
Essential Guidance for Android System Modification via Recovery
The following recommendations serve as critical considerations before engaging in advanced system operations on Android devices through the recovery environment. Emphasis is placed on minimizing the risk of device damage and ensuring data integrity.
Tip 1: Prioritize Data Backup: Before initiating any system partition modifications, create a comprehensive backup of all critical data. Use a reliable custom recovery tool, like TWRP, to perform a full Nandroid backup. This permits complete system restoration if issues arise during the procedure.
Tip 2: Verify Compatibility: Rigorously confirm that all custom ROMs, kernels, or modification files are specifically designed for the device model. Employing incompatible files can result in system instability, boot loops, or permanent hardware damage.
Tip 3: Understand the Bootloader Status: Ascertain if the device bootloader is locked or unlocked. Many advanced operations require an unlocked bootloader. Refer to the device manufacturer’s documentation or trusted online resources for the correct unlocking procedure, noting the potential warranty implications.
Tip 4: Employ Reputable Sources: Download system modification files exclusively from well-established and trustworthy sources. Avoid obtaining files from unverified websites or forums, as they may contain malicious software or corrupted data, compromising device security and integrity.
Tip 5: Exercise Command-Line Caution: If utilizing command-line tools within the recovery environment, carefully review the syntax and potential consequences of each command before execution. A single error can lead to irreversible system damage. Back up system files for quick recovery.
Tip 6: Monitor Battery Levels: Ensure the device has a sufficient battery charge (ideally above 75%) before initiating any flashing or modification procedure. An unexpected power loss during a write operation can corrupt the system partition, leading to significant issues.
Tip 7: Consult Community Resources: Seek guidance from established online communities and forums dedicated to Android development and device modification. Benefit from the shared knowledge and experience of other users, especially when facing unfamiliar procedures or troubleshooting challenges.
Adhering to these guidelines increases the probability of a successful system modification while mitigating the potential risks. Preparation and caution are paramount.
The subsequent section will delve into common troubleshooting techniques, designed to remedy frequent problems encountered during or after system partition access.
Mount System Android Recovery
This exploration has underscored the critical role of “mount system android recovery” in the Android ecosystem. This operation, enabling access to the core system files, empowers users and developers with the means to troubleshoot, repair, and customize devices beyond their factory settings. From rescuing corrupted systems to installing custom operating environments, the ability to successfully mount the system partition unlocks a range of capabilities, albeit accompanied by inherent risks. The preceding sections have highlighted the intricacies of this process, emphasizing the importance of file system integrity, the potential for system corruption, and the necessity of diligent preparation.
Mastery of system partition access is not merely a technical skill; it is a responsibility. While the potential for enhanced functionality is alluring, it is imperative to approach this process with meticulous care and a thorough understanding of the potential consequences. Continued learning, responsible application of knowledge, and adherence to established safety protocols will ensure that the power of “mount system android recovery” is harnessed for positive outcomes, contributing to a more open, customizable, and resilient Android ecosystem. The user must remember the potential dangers and the need to perform system backups.